About The Pearl Nursing Center Of RochesterThe Pearl Nursing Center Of Rochester is located at 1335 Portland Avenue, Rochester, NY, reachable at (585) 504-0400. This For profit – Corporation facility operates 120.0 certified beds and serves an average of 102 residents per day. Medicare and Medicaid services have been provided since 1975-01-01. The facility currently holds a poor (1-star) overall CMS rating — families are encouraged to review inspection reports carefully before making a decision.

Staffing InsightThe Pearl Nursing Center Of Rochester currently provides 2 hours 58 minutes of total nurse staffing per resident per day, including 24 minutes of Registered Nurse (RN) coverage. The CMS Staffing Rating of 1 out of 5 is below average — a point worth discussing with facility management before admission. Total nursing staff turnover is high at 57.8%, which can affect care continuity.

Compliance SummaryThe facility has received 7 fine(s) over the 5-year period, totaling $7,800. 52 substantiated complaints were recorded across the 5-year period — families should request details from the facility or review CMS inspection findings. There were 1 Medicare payment denial(s) in the current period.

The Pearl Nursing Center Of Rochester is certified as a Medicare and Medicaid facility and has been approved to provide these services since 1975-01-01. Medicare covers short-term skilled nursing care (typically up to 100 days after a qualifying hospital stay). Medicaid covers long-term care for residents who meet financial eligibility requirements.
